Dear Sirs, I want to invert following set of equations:
Y(i)=a(i)X1+b(i)X2+c(i)X3+d(i)X1X2+e(i)X1X3+f(i)X2X3+g(i)X1^2+h(i)X2^2+i(i)X3^2 i=[1,4]
It consists of four outputs (Y1-Y4), 3 inputs (X1-X3), and (9*4) coeff.
I intend to generate X1,X2,X3=function(Y1,Y2,Y3,Y4).i.e. Equations of X1,X2,X3. We may assume coefficients of your choice to simplify the solution. Please help me with possible guidance.

So you have 4 equations in 3 unknowns.
Use nonlinear regression to solve for X1, X2 and X3 (e.g. using lsqcurvefit).
